Bartender Agreement Sample
Parties Involved:
Employer: XYZ Event Services
Address: 123 Main Street, Anytown, USA
Bartender: John Doe
Address: 456 Elm Street, Anytown, USA
Event Details:
The event shall take place at 789 Festival Avenue, Anytown, USA, scheduled on _________________, from ______________ to ______________.
Compensation:
The bartender shall be paid a flat fee of $________ or hourly rate of $______, payable within 5 business days after the event conclusion. Overtime, if applicable, shall be compensated at $______ per hour.
Responsibilities of Bartender:
The bartender agrees to provide professional bartending services, ensure compliance with all relevant health and safety laws, and maintain a clean and welcoming environment during the event.
Licensing & Permits:
The bartender affirms possession of all necessary permits and licenses required by local, state, and federal authorities for alcohol service.
Termination:
Either party may terminate this agreement with a written notice at least 48 hours prior to the event. In case of termination, fees shall be settled accordingly.
Governing Law:
This agreement shall be governed by the laws of the State of [State]. Any disputes shall be resolved within the courts of [County/City].
Additional Provisions:
- The bartender shall arrive at least ____ hours prior to the event start time for setup.
- All alcohol served must adhere to applicable legal drinking age laws.
- This agreement can only be amended in writing signed by both parties.
